Hi, my name is Lisha,
I am starting this page on behalf of Nathan and Ash to help them get back on their feet.


On September 8th, Nath was diagnosed with Burkitts lymphoma, a rare and aggressive form of Luekimia. Nathan first went into hospital with a golf ball size mass in his stomach, which more than doubled in size leading him to start chemotherapy just a few days later.
Within a week of being diagnosed he was told the cancer had spread through over 90% of his bone marrow and his spleen; spreading at a very fast rate.

At this stage Nathan has done 2 intensive rounds of chemo in the last 2 months and is currently on his 3rd round.

On the 6th of November Nathan received his results after the 2 rounds which showed that the chemo had removed most of the cancer in his bone marrow and is still in his spleen. These are amazing results, but the journey is far from over. The chemotherapy now needs to focus on the smaller cells in the bone marrow that we can't see on the scans and his spleen for Nathan to be in the all clear.

As we all know life doesn't stop in the background, Nathan has a partner and 2 beautiful kids they still need to provide for. He hadn’t been able to work since September 6th and won't be able to work until his made a full recovery from the chemotherapy and his cancer. His partner also had to give up her job to be there everyday to support Nath so it's been a huge financial stress on the family.

I am starting this go fund me to aid in the support of Nathan, to help with hospital bills, fuel and other expenses he isn't able to keep up with.
